The Miss America Organization Salutes Our Miss Americas Visiting Iraq

clipped from www.missamerica.org

Susan Perkins Botsford, Miss America 1978,  Sharlene
Wells Hawkes,
Miss America 1985 and Susan Powell, Miss America
1981, just returned from Baghdad, Iraq last week
where they had the opportunity to meet thousands
of U.S. and coalition troupes.   



Our Miss Americas visited wounded forces at
Landstuhl Hospital on Ramstein Air Force Base in
Germany. As part of Operation Iraqi Children,
they were able to distribute school supplies to
children in Iraq,  which filled the luggage
compartment of the American Airlines chartered
jet they traveled on.


Our Miss Americas read letters to our American
troupes written by
U.S.
children and were also able to
perform in shows on our U.S. bases in Baghdad
and Ramstein Air Force Base before leaving. 
Tony Orlando was also there performing for our
troops!
